2008 Democratic National Convention: Remarks as Prepared for Delivery by John Estrada, From Orlando, Florida - the Highest Ranking Enlisted Marine for Four Years


DENVER, Aug. 28 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- The following is a transcript of a speech, as prepared for delivery, by John Estrada at the Democratic National Convention on Thursday, August 28, 2008:

I'm John Estrada and last year I retired from the Marine Corps after more than 34 years. I am here in support of Barack Obama's vision for our national security.

Barack Obama had the judgment to know our forces should have been focused onAfghanistan where they could have been fighting terrorism at its core after 9/11. Barack Obama is a reliable advocate for our veterans. As a member of the Senate, he's worked to make sure America keeps its obligation to our veterans by making sure they get the care they need and deserve.

As the Sergeant Major of the Marine Corps, my obligation was to protect the Marines, sailors and their families. My obligation didn't stop when I retired and that's why I support Barack Obama.

I ask all Americans to come out and vote in November. Say no to business as usual inWashington. Vote for change. Vote for our soldiers. Vote for Barack Obama!
